lib-error ( – c-addr u ) gforth-0.7 “lib-error”
lib-error
Error message for last failed open-lib or lib-sym.
call-c ( ... w – ... ) gforth-0.2 “call-c”
call-c
Call the C function pointed to by w. The C function has to access the stack itself. The stack pointers are exported into a ptrpair structure passed to the C function, and returned in that form.
